7 minutes ago, ChosenOne21 said:

Is he maybe just bad out of the pen? He was good as a starter last year and bad out of the pen this year and last

You might be onto something. Last season Voth had a 3.07 ERA in 76.1 innings as a starter and a 8.17 ERA in 25.1 innings as a reliever.
